Matthew Schellhorn
Our next Dilettante webcast features Matthew Schellhorn performing Frederic Chopin's Scherzo No. 4 in E, Op. 54.
Dubbed a talent to watch
by BBC Music Magazine, Matthew made his Wigmore
Hall debut in London on Wednesday 7 May 2008, where he finished his recital
with a performance of Chopin's Scherzo No. 4.

From the Proms to the Clubs: Throwing the Gates Wide Open
Planning an event like Blank Canvas – a classical music club night featuring experimental music in a non-traditional space – it’s difficult not to feel a twinge of anxiety about being perceived as cooler than thou. Throw in the words ‘multimedia’ and ‘installation’ against a backdrop of performers in jeans and T-shirts and let’s face it: the grooviness ante gets ratcheted up. The reality is that moves to ‘democratise’ classical music by bringing it to a wider audience have a long and illustrious history.
